30 Forensic Engineering is one of Canada’s largest and most respected multi-disciplinary forensic firms. Our core team of 100 professional investigators, engineering technicians and support staff is enhanced through relationships with some of the top scientists, standard-makers and specialized consultants in North America. We serve a wide variety of industries including: Transportation, Insurance, Manufacturing, Legal, Construction, Health Care, Commercial and Residential Property, Financial, Government, Hospitality, Mining, and Renewable Energy.

30 Forensic Engineering is seeking a Senior Associate to join our growing Transportation and Safety Engineering team in Toronto. This role is ideal for a seasoned transportation engineer with a passion for solving complex infrastructure challenges and improving public safety.
Reporting to the Vice President, Transportation and Safety Engineering, the successful candidate will contribute to a wide range of transportation and municipal engineering projects in both public and private sectors.
